Foros del Web » Programación para mayores de 30 ;) » Programación General » Visual Basic clásico »

VB6 Trabajando con Excel

Estas en el tema de VB6 Trabajando con Excel en el foro de Visual Basic clásico en Foros del Web. Buenos dias compañeros! Tenia una duda en un trabajillo que estoy haciendo, no se si sera posible hacerlo , pero vamos a ello...: Tengo una ...
  #1 (permalink)  
Antiguo 24/10/2008, 02:06
 
Fecha de Ingreso: octubre-2008
Mensajes: 11
Antigüedad: 15 años, 6 meses
Puntos: 0
VB6 Trabajando con Excel

Buenos dias compañeros!
Tenia una duda en un trabajillo que estoy haciendo, no se si sera posible hacerlo , pero vamos a ello...:

Tengo una hoja de excel (soy novato en el excel :))en la cual aprendi que toda la hoja por defecto esta bloqueada (Protegida) pero mientras no se protege mediante la opcion de la pestaña superior , en la que se indican las "opciones" de proteccion , puedes modificar celdas blablabla...de manera que , cuando quieres bloquear toda una hoja , pero que los campos en los que quieres añadir datlos de manera manual no este protegidos tienes que ir a las opciones de las celtas seleccionadas , desblokearlas y proteger la hoja.
Lo que yo quisiera es lo siguiente , que tenga toda mi hoja protegida (sé hacerlo) , pero que los campos a introducir (no modificar , se parte desde el vacio)
y que esten desportegidos , que al introducir datos, y cambiar de celda, automaticamente se protega la celda anterior mente vacia y desprotegida.
No se si me he explicado bien , la verdad , si no entienden algo haganmelo saber.Deduje que este topic tendria que ir aqui , puesto que no se si la gente del foro de excel tiene idea de visualbasic (suponiendo que esto por detras se haga con VB6 claro!!)


Muchas gracais anticipadas
  #2 (permalink)  
Antiguo 24/10/2008, 09:28
Avatar de David
Moderador
 
Fecha de Ingreso: abril-2005
Ubicación: In this planet
Mensajes: 15.720
Antigüedad: 19 años
Puntos: 839
Respuesta: VB6 Trabajando con Excel

Esto creo que no va aquí, pero ya pedí al moderador que lo mueva.

Bueno, no entendí muy bien, ¿quieres que al modificar una celda y pasar a la siguiente se bloquee/desbloquee automáticamente la celda que se acaba de modificar?. Puedes usar el evento Change de la hoja en cuestión .
__________________
Por favor, antes de preguntar, revisa la Guía para realizar preguntas.
  #3 (permalink)  
Antiguo 24/10/2008, 11:38
Avatar de ernestoelunico  
Fecha de Ingreso: septiembre-2008
Mensajes: 96
Antigüedad: 15 años, 7 meses
Puntos: 0
Respuesta: VB6 Trabajando con Excel

mi estimado amigo mensiona bien que tiene que ver vb6 en este rollo y si podes coloca un enlace hacia una imagen para que la podamos ver y se te entienda mejor la duda y trata de redactar mejor la prgunta de lo contrario me imagino que lo moveran
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 07:32.